SET_RESOLUTION
Set resolution for a display output.
Parameters
| Name | Type | Required | Description |
|---|---|---|---|
output | string | yes | Output name (e.g., 'Color LCD', 'HDMI-A-1') |
width | integer | yes | Width in pixels |
height | integer | yes | Height in pixels |
refresh_rate | number | — | Refresh rate in Hz (optional) |
How to use it
You normally trigger this by describing what you want in chat — the agent selects SET_RESOLUTION automatically. For example:
Try saying
“use display manager to set …”
In a workflow
As a step in a multi-step workflow DAG:
json
{
"id": "s1",
"agent": "display_manager",
"action": "SET_RESOLUTION",
"args": {
"output": "…",
"width": 1,
"height": 1
},
"depends_on": [],
"outputs": []
}Direct call
For scripting, call it directly via POST /execute_tool. Every tool returns { success, message, data }.
bash
curl -X POST http://127.0.0.1:8000/execute_tool \
-H "Content-Type: application/json" \
-d '{"tool_name":"SET_RESOLUTION","args":{"output":"…","width":1,"height":1}}'Part of the display_manager plugin. Browse the full Plugin & Tool Catalog or the relevant feature guide.